Post Malone Is The Highest-Paid Rapper Of 2020, Drake Is #2, NBA YoungBoy Comes In 3rd
The top-earning rappers of last year have been revealed!
Yesterday (Monday, July 19th), Billboard released a list of the 40 highest-paid musicians of 2020, including the rappers who earned the most throughout the first year of the pandemic:
Post Malone was the highest-paid rapper of 2020, and the second-highest-paid musician overall for that year. He made a total of $23.2 million.

Next up on the list is Drake, who earned a total of $14.2 million during 2020.

YoungBoy Never Broke Again, also known as NBA YoungBoy, is up next–making him the third highest-earning rapper and ninth highest-paid overall musician. He racked in $11.9 million last year.

Lil Baby–who was named the top songwriter at the 2021 ASCAP Rhythm & Soul Awards–also made the list, earning $11.7 million.

Then, Eminem is listed, as he brought in $9.7 million in 2020.

Lil Uzi Vert is closely behind Eminem, earning $9.5 million.

The seventh highest-paid rapper is DaBaby, making $9.1 million. He is also number 17 on the comprehensive list of highest-earning musicians for 2020.

Bad Bunny also made the list with a total of $8.4 million.

Next up is Future, who raked in $8.2 million during the first year of the pandemic.

Roddy Ricch made the list as well, bringing in $7.4 million.

Just behind is Rod Wave, who made $7.37 million in 2020. He is the 11th highest-paid rapper and the 25th highest-paid musician overall.

Kanye West is then listed, as he earned $6.3 million last year.

Closing out the list is Travis Scott, raking in $5.82 million throughout 2020.
